Arterial line dynamic response testing
This chapter deals with the practical aspects of measuring the performance characteristics of the arterial pressure transducer system. The theoretical aspects of frequency response and damping coefficient are fascinating but likely not essential to the exam-oing candidate; as such they have been dismissed to the largely apocryphal Principles of Pressure Measurement section.
